Outdoor photoshoots can be challenging in Singapore: the heat and humidity can ruin any makeup, hair and removing the sweat stains on clothes on Photoshop can double the editing time! Even on a cloudy day, we were dripping! Poor Erivan—was almost dehydrated at the end of the session! But is still fun! :)

One of my favourite spots for a family photoshoot in Singapore: East Coast Park. On one side, the beach and the other, gorgeous rainy trees and enough space for the kids to play around and have fun while capturing some memorable photos!

One of the main concerns about scheduling a session is: the weather. What if it’s raining or cloudy? During raining season, it’s certain to expect some showers in the afternoon, specially. But I love to photograph on a cloudy day. One of the scariest things for the Photographer is to manage the highlights on the photos on a bright and harsh light. The deep shadows on the face, the background too bright… Can be a nightmare! But when the rain is gone, we can play around with the deep contrast and the moody tones.
